python 如何实现Excel 的Vlookup功能1、Excel 中VLOOKUP具体步骤2、Python中使用pandas包中的pd.merge()来实现 1、Excel 中VLOOKUP具体步骤Excel 中的VLOOKUP使用说明采用下面的小示例进行说明:背景:目前有两个基础表,分别是 学号-姓名 关系表,学号-课程 关系表。目的:最终生成 学号-姓名-课程 关系表。vlookup语法
转载
2023-08-04 14:25:16
39阅读
# 用Java匹配数值开头的字符串
在日常编程中,我们经常需要对字符串进行匹配和处理。有时候我们需要判断一个字符串是否以数字开头,这在数据处理中尤为常见。本文将介绍如何使用Java编程语言来匹配以数字开头的字符串,并且提供一些实用的代码示例。
## 什么是以数字开头的字符串?
一个以数字开头的字符串,指的是字符串的第一个字符是数字。这个数字可以是0-9之间的任意一个数字。例如,"123abc
原创
2024-06-04 06:40:44
31阅读
在处理数据的过程中,当需要从一个Excel文件中按列匹配数值并找出相关信息时,我们往往面临许多技术挑战。本文将详细介绍如何通过Python来实现Excel按列匹配数值的功能,涵盖从环境配置到进阶指南的各个方面。
```mermaid
mindmap
root
环境配置
Python 3.x
pandas库
openpyxl库
编译过程
# 如何实现“正则匹配java匹配数值开头”
## 1. 流程图
```mermaid
journey
title 教学流程
section 定义正则表达式
开发者 -> 小白: 说明正则表达式的作用
section 编写Java代码
小白 -> 开发者: 编写Java代码实现匹配
section 测试代码
开发者
原创
2024-06-04 03:32:32
37阅读
在日常工作中经常遇见在文本中提取特定位置字符串的需求.python的正则性能好,很适合做这类字符串的提取,这里讲一下提取的技巧,正则表达式的基础知识就不说了,有兴趣的可以看re的教程. 提取一般分两种情况,一种是提取在文本中提取单个位置的字符串,另一种是提取连续多个位置的字符串.日志分析会遇到这种情况.下面我会分别讲一下对应的方法:
转载
2023-06-09 16:02:56
102阅读
运算符:/ --- 普通除法// --- 相除后取整** --- 指数运算,例如 4 ** 0.5 = 2% --- 相除后取余数+ --- 另一个作用是连接字符串,例:s="Hello"+" "+"Python" 得到s="Hello Python"== --- 等于!= --- 不等于in 和 not in --- 测试一个字符串是否在另一个字符串中,例:s="Welc
转载
2023-08-04 22:57:10
207阅读
N4 Java数组作者:迷恋1、数组的定义数组是相同类型数组得到有序集合。 数组描述的是相同类型的若干个数据,暗战一定的先后次序排列组合而成。 其中,每一个数据称作一个数组元素,每个数组元素可以通过一个下标来访问它们。2、数组的声明和创建首先必须声明数组变量,才能在程序中使用数组,下面是声明数组变量的用法:
dataType[] arrayRefVar; //首选的方法
或
dataType ar
# Python中的数组匹配
在Python中,数组是一种常见的数据结构,用来存储一组元素。在实际开发中,我们经常需要对数组进行匹配操作,比如查找某个特定元素或者判断两个数组是否相同。本文将介绍如何在Python中进行数组匹配,并提供一些代码示例帮助读者更好地理解。
## 数组匹配的基本操作
在Python中,可以使用以下几种方法进行数组匹配:
1. 遍历数组:使用for循环逐个遍历数组中
原创
2024-06-04 04:49:23
115阅读
## Python匹配数据的流程
在Python中,要匹配数据可以使用正则表达式或者字符串的内置方法。下面是一个简单的流程图,展示了实现Python匹配数据的步骤。
```mermaid
erDiagram
开始 --> 输入数据
输入数据 --> 使用正则表达式或者字符串方法匹配数据
使用正则表达式或者字符串方法匹配数据 --> 提取匹配结果
提取匹配结果 -
原创
2023-08-31 05:07:29
256阅读
1.引入正则模块(Regular Expression) 要使用python3中的RE则必须引入 re模块import re #引入正则表达式2.主要使用的方法 match(), 从左到右进行匹配#pattern 为要校验的规则
#str 为要进行校验的字符串
result = re.match(pattern, str)
#如果result不为None,则group
转载
2023-06-20 20:53:00
293阅读
# Python匹配数字
Python是一种功能强大的编程语言,可以用于各种领域的开发,包括数据科学、机器学习、网络编程等等。在处理文本数据时,经常需要从字符串中提取或匹配特定的数字。本文将介绍如何使用Python来匹配数字,并提供相关的代码示例。
## 使用re模块进行正则表达式匹配
Python的re模块提供了一种强大的正则表达式工具,可以用于匹配字符串中的特定模式。使用re模块可以方便
原创
2023-07-24 02:53:50
413阅读
python:匹配对象 匹配对象总是有一个布尔值 True。如果没有匹配的话 match() 和 search() 返回 None 所以你可以简单的用 if 语句来判断是否匹配 match = re.search(pattern, string)
if match:
process(match)匹配对象支持以下方法和属性:Match.expand(template) 对 templ
转载
2024-04-10 09:49:22
43阅读
正则表达式全局匹配函数表达式re.compile(正则表达式).findall(源字符串)匹配模式方法说明re.match从字符串的起始位置匹配一个模式re.search返回第一个成功的匹配re.compile编译正则表达式re.findall在字符串中找到正则表达式所匹配的所有子串,并返回一个列表,如果没有找到匹配的,则返回空列表。 match 和 search 是匹配一次, findall 匹
转载
2023-06-16 17:04:06
104阅读
文章目录字符串匹配、搜索及替换字符串开头或结尾匹配str.startswith() 和 str.endswith()用 Shell 通配符匹配字符串fnmatch() 和 fnmatchcase()字符串匹配和搜索str.find()正则表达式及 re 模块re.match()re.compile()re.findall()re.finditer()字符串搜索和替换str.replace()re
转载
2023-06-07 15:10:51
223阅读
我们知道Excel有一个match函数,可以做数据匹配。比如要根据人名获取成绩而参考表sheet1的内容如下:要根据sheet1匹配每人的成绩,用Excel是这么写index(Sheet1!B:B,MATCH(A2,Sheet1!A:A,0))意思就是获取sheet1的B列的内容,根据我的A列匹配sheet1的A列的内容但是如何用python实现这一点呢,我写了一个函数,非常好用,分享给大家。这个
转载
2023-06-27 23:19:41
103阅读
1. re.match 尝试从字符串的起始位置匹配一个模式,如果不是起始位置匹配成功的话,match()就返回none。import re
line="this hdr-biz 123 model server 456"
pattern=r"123"
matchObj = re.match( pattern, line)2. re.search 扫描整个字符串并返回第一个成功的匹配。import
转载
2023-05-30 12:50:44
159阅读
#.的使用 一个点代表一个字符(除了换行符)
import re
data='aaaaa'
pattern='.'
res=re.match(pattern,data)
print(res.group())
#[]的使用:匹配中括号中的任意一个字符
str='hello'
res1=re.match('[he]',str)
print(res1.group())
pattern='[ab
转载
2023-06-13 18:28:41
174阅读
# Python 匹配数字的大写实现指南
在这篇文章中,我将教你如何在 Python 中实现将数字转换为大写的功能。这个功能在一些实际应用中非常有用,比如生成财务报告、票据等。下面是实现这个功能的基本流程和步骤。
## 实现流程
以下是整个流程的简单表格展示:
| 步骤 | 描述 |
|------|-----------------------|
|
原创
2024-10-30 08:27:46
32阅读
一 字符串计算机领域,文字处理一类重要的计算机应用,这样的基本文字符号称为字符,符号的序列称为字符串。基于对字符串处理的需求,需要字符集有一种确定的序关系(字典序)二 字符串的实现字符串可以看做一种特殊的线性表,可以采用一体式顺序表(一块完整的存储空间),需要在创建之初就确定大小的字符串,或者采用分离式顺序表形式(由链表连接的多个独立的存储空间),字符串可以动态变化。可变类型的字符串只能
转载
2023-08-24 13:33:09
25阅读
以下内容参考自《Python学习手册》 1. 匹配语法表语法位置解释func(value)调用者常规参数:通过位置进行匹配func(name=value)调用者关键字参数:通过变量名匹配func(*tuple)调用者以name(一个元组)传递所有的对象,并作为独立的基于位置的参数(解包参数)func(**dict)调用者以name(一个字典)传递所有的键值对,并作为独立的关键字
转载
2023-09-26 15:39:09
54阅读